AI Contract Overview
The contract requires on-site coordination of technicians during a one-week maintenance window, with primary responsibilities including managing daily workflow, ensuring timely execution of tasks, and maintaining strict adherence to operational protocols. The contractor must compile comprehensive compliance documentation, track and submit change requests, and organize all service records to support prime contractor reporting requirements. This effort is critical to meeting regulatory and operational standards during the designated maintenance period in Cheboygan, Michigan, with a ZIP code of 49721. The contract is classified as a subcontract under a Total Small Business Set-Aside designation, meaning only small businesses are eligible to respond, as defined by SBA guidelines under NAICS code 541611 for management consulting services. It was posted on July 1, 2026, with a response deadline of July 10, 2026, and is administered by the Department of Homeland Security through its Sflc Procurement Branch 2. The location of performance is fixed at the Cheboygan site, and all deliverables must align with federal compliance frameworks to ensure proper documentation and accountability upon submission to the prime contractor.
